Điện Biên’s effective poverty reduction

ĐBP - Thanks to the synchronous implementation of many programs and solutions, the quality of life for the ethnic peoples in the province has gradually improved. From policies supporting the elimination of temporary houses and building new rural areas to sustainable poverty reduction efforts, everything is aimed at helping people achieve a stable, prosperous, and happy life, creating a clear and transformative new look for this borderland.

The flash floods that occurred this past late July and early August caused severe damage to the home of Mr. Lò Văn Hòa’s family in Mường Luân commune. Facing the worry of no longer having a roof over their heads, Mr. Hòa’s family received timely support from the local government, various departments, and the armed forces, who joined hands to help them build a new, spacious house.

On the day the house was handed over, in the presence of provincial leaders, the armed forces, and numerous fellow villagers, Mr. Hòa emotionally shared: “When our house was severely affected by the natural disaster, our family didn’t know where to turn. Thanks to the care of the Party and the State, along with the local government and the people in our village, my family now has a permanent home. With this new house, my family can focus on working and producing to build a stable life.”

With a spirit of unity and a common will to help people settle down, Điện Biên province has implemented many practical solutions to accelerate the elimination of temporary and dilapidated houses in the area. Each new house that is built not only provides shelter but also kindles new faith and hope for the people in the highlands.

Previously, due to old age, poor health, and difficult economic conditions, Ms. Lò Thị Toàn of Kép village (Chiềng Sinh commune) had to live in a makeshift, dilapidated house for many years. With support of VND 60 million from the local party committee, government, various organizations, and the joint efforts of her fellow villagers, Ms. Toàn’s dream of a safe, permanent home has become a reality. Ms. Toàn shared: “I am truly grateful for the care from the government and the people. With a sturdy house, my family will try our best to work and rise out of poverty sustainably.”

The work of poverty reduction, ensuring social security, and increasing income for the people has been a special focus for Điện Biên province. This has been done by specifying the policies of the Party, State, and Government through 32 decisions, 21 plans, and 48 documents urging the implementation of poverty reduction and social security efforts in the area. The province has coordinated with the Provincial Vietnam Fatherland Front Committee to carry out fundraising campaigns and call for support for charity work, helping the poor and ensuring social security. Charitable activities and support for the poor are always integrated into the implementation of programs, projects, tasks, and activities at all levels and in all sectors.

From 2021 to the present, the Provincial Vietnam Fatherland Front Committee and the “For the Poor” Fund Mobilization Board have raised over VND 533 billion and implemented many practical activities to support the poor. From this fund, the entire province has newly built or repaired 9,819 “great unity houses” for policy-beneficiary families, people with meritorious service, and poor households. It has also presented 32,034 Tet gift packages, built 127 sanitation projects, and created livelihoods for 204 poor households. In addition, 6,297 disadvantaged students have received support, and many school buildings, classrooms, libraries, and clean water systems have been invested in, contributing to ensuring social security in the localities.

Implementing the emulation movement “Joining hands to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ses nationwide in 2025,” the Fatherland Front and other mass organizations in the province continue to promote communication and mobilize social resources, fostering a spirit of proactivity and creativity among their members in poverty reduction work. This creates conditions for poor and near-poor households to access capital for production and to rise out of poverty sustainably through specific, practical actions.

Through the synchronous implementation of the National Target Program for Sustainable Poverty Reduction for the 2021 - 2025 period, the province’s poverty rate has decreased by an average of 4% or more annually, with the poor districts seeing a reduction of 5.5% or more. Along with communication efforts, the province has proactively sought out resources and promoted the socialization of investment in essential socio-economic infrastructure to serve daily life, production, and create regional linkages. Thanks to this concentration of resources and creative methods, the face of rural and mountainous areas has seen many positive changes.

Along with major programs, the province has focused on policies to support livelihoods, vocational training, and job creation, helping people develop their household economies and achieve sustainable poverty reduction. Patriotic emulation movements and the “For the Poor - Leaving No One Behind” movement have been widely implemented, inspiring a spirit of solidarity and mutual support and spreading many good models and effective practices. Through these efforts, many families have received livelihood support, gradually changing their mindsets and ways of working, and proactively striving to build a prosperous life.

Thanks to the synchronous implementation of many solutions, the province’s poverty reduction work in recent years has achieved outstanding results. By the end of 2024, the province-wide poverty rate had decreased from 34.9% in 2021 to 21.29%, an average reduction of 4.53% per year, achieving 113.25% of the target. By 2025, the multidimensional poverty rate has continued to fall to 17.66%, with an average reduction of 3.97% per year; the poor districts alone have seen an average reduction of 5.5% per year.

These results reflect the effective and close guidance from party committees and authorities at all levels. They also demonstrate the policy of putting people at the center of development, aiming to improve the quality of life for all ethnic groups and creating an important premise for Điện Biên’s sustainable development, narrowing the development gap between regions, and gradually building a prosperous and happy life for people in remote and border areas.
